1 Benning Way is a four-bedroom detached house in Wokingham (RG40 1XX). It has a recorded floor area of 157 m² (around 1690 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(May 2016) shows a D (score 57),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 69). The latest certificate is from May 2016,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Our model identifies extension potential, subject to local planning policy.
At 157 m² the property is well over the postcode median (92 m² across 34 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2007.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£426/sq ft) was about 65.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£720,000 in April 2022.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
